Smoke Alarm Triggered by Smoking in Bathroom, No Fire, Warwick RI
A fire alarm was activated because someone was smoking in the bathroom. No fire or danger was found. The building was checked and is clear of carbon monoxide and explosive gases. The smoke detector in the kitchen was found damaged and needs replacement.
